2004 Volvo V70
Volvo wagons just keep getting better. Volvo's flagship 70 series wagons range from comfortable sophistication to off-highway capability to high-performance barnstormer. The Volvo Cross Country can be a great substitute for a sport-utility. It boasts an elevated chassis for ground clearance, no-dent body armor to brush aside trail debris, and all-wheel-drive traction for slippery conditions. Yet it offers the smooth ride and agile handling of a luxury car, while coddling occupants in a luxurious leather cabin.
The Volvo V70 2.4 offers a smoother ride and front-wheel drive. The V70 T5 offers enhanced handling with the refined demeanor of a European luxury sedan. And the new V70R offers brilliant high performance.
The V70 and Cross Country wagons are based on the same platform as Volvo's ultra-smooth flagship sedan, the S80. Their interiors are elegant and well designed. All are practical wagons with an adaptable seating arrangement and a cavernous cargo compartment complete with tie-down hooks and other useful accessories. Unlike many SUVs, the cargo floor is flat when all the seats are folded.
Add to that Volvo's traditional dedication to safety: Occupants are shielded by a safety-cell structure and active seats designed to prevent whiplash injuries. Airbags are positioned ahead, beside and above. Responsive steering, electronic brake enhancements, and optional traction control help avoid accidents in the first place.

Retail Price
Engine | 2.3L I-5, 2.4L I-5, 2.5L I-5 |
MPG | Up to 22 city / 30 highway |
Seating | 5 Passengers |
Transmission | 5-spd, 5-spd auto, 5-spd man w/OD, 6-spd man w/OD |
Power | 168 - 300 hp |
Drivetrain | all wheel, front-wheel |
Curb Weight | 3,448 - 3,809 lbs |
